How To Check Cholesterol

The cholesterol test, or screening, requires a simple blood draw to check levels of Low-density lipoprotein (LDL) known as “bad” cholesterol, and “good” cholesterol levels known as high-density lipoprotein (HDL). High levels of LDL creates fatty buildup in the arteries which can ultimately cause stroke or heart disease.
